    DayZ UI / HUD Photoshoped *UPDATED*

    I'm also not a fan, reminds me of a web based UI not a game UI. Try thinking out side the box!!(with rounded corners) WHY do you need to keep the inventory in the same order as the Alpha has now? It's only been slapped together in it's current state as a place holder. How many times have you come across a huge pile of items lying on the ground that would require an entire left hand window to display? umm... NEVER! you might see 2 - 3 items MAX! Try something new. Think about what is available NOW! Consider the fact that our characters are rotatable within this UI, why not allow the items we wear(bags / vests etc) be selectable? further reducing the amount of window space needed. I personally think the UI is to obstructive. minimalise, minimalise , minimalise

  7. I think a padlock and key(paired) would be a great addition to dayz. The padlock could be a single use item(on camping tents only) with the key staying on the player but lootable apon death. If the key is looted, the camp site would still need to be discovered before its of any use. The player could also loot their own corpse for the key if quick enough. What do you think?
